The Fête de Réchésy: conviviality on the Franco-Swiss border

Réchésy (90370) is a commune in the Territoire de Belfort with 776 inhabitants, covering 12.6 km² in the canton of Réchésy. Its geographical location is particularly unique: the commune directly borders Switzerland, giving it a unique border village identity in the department. Administered by Mayor André Kleiber from the town hall at 3 Place de la Mairie, Réchésy belongs to the Communauté de communes du Sud Territoire.

This border position has historically marked the economic and social life of the village, with many cross-border workers crossing the border daily to reach their jobs in Switzerland. The summer festival is thus one of the few times when the community comes together to celebrate its belonging to the Territoire de Belfort and to France.

Le Mille Clubs and local associative life

Réchésy benefits from an active community center, Le Mille Clubs, located at 10 Rue de Courcelles and open on Tuesdays from 2 p.m. to 6 p.m. This living space offers games, shared meals, and helps maintain social cohesion in this village where the cross-border diaspora can sometimes loosen community ties.

The Festival Committee works in coordination with Le Mille Clubs and other local associations to organize the summer festival, ensuring a festive and accessible program for all residents.

Program of the summer festival

The Fête de Réchésy is generally held in the summer, on the central square or near the multi-purpose hall located on Route de Courcelles:

  • Children's entertainment: inflatable games, traditional games, sports activities, and creative workshops
  • Petanque tournament: highly popular in border villages, sometimes with teams from neighboring Swiss communes
  • Refreshments and catering: grills, sausages-fries, sandwiches, and drinks at affordable associative prices
  • Communal meal: a moment of sharing around a friendly meal prepared by volunteers
  • Musical evening: concert or DJ to liven up the end of the afternoon and early evening

Réchésy, a border village between two worlds

The commune of Réchésy embodies in its own way the uniqueness of the Territoire de Belfort: this department, enclosed between Alsace, the Doubs, the Haute-Saône, and Switzerland, has forged its own identity over the centuries. Réchésy is its southernmost expression, where France ends and the Swiss Confederation begins.

This border position has shaped lifestyles, mentalities, and traditions. The village festival is thus tinged with this dual belonging, an openness to the Swiss neighbor while proudly celebrating belonging to the French community of the Territoire de Belfort.
